www.euronews.com In 2010, the quiet town of Yeongam in South Korea was shaken by the arrival of Formula 1, when the Korea International Circuit that had cost approximately 167 million Euros to build was inaugurated. The track was designed by Formula 1's architect, the German Hermann Tilke. It is the longest straight track in Asia with 5621 km of semi-permanent track.
